Special Area Panama Pacific
With the aim of having a logistic development area in the Pacific, near the Panama Canal and the ports, the National Government created the Special Economic Area of Panama Pacific in 2004.

The Special Economic Area Panama Pacific grants special legal benefits to companies established in this special area, such as customs, immigration, labor benefits, and tax incentives.
Among the special legal benefits provided by this area are:
- Companies located in the Special Area Panama Pacific are automatically granted legal protection for 10 years, during which no law or governmental provision can modify the tax regime and benefits corresponding to the companies established there.
- Companies established in the Special Area Panama Pacific, engaged in one of the activities listed in the law regulating this area, will be exempt from paying all national taxes, direct or indirect.
Free Trade Zones in Panama
In addition to the Colon Free Trade Zone and the Special Economic Area Panama Pacific, the Republic of Panama has Law 32 of 2011, which establishes a special, comprehensive, and simplified regime for the establishment and operation of Free Trade Zones in any other location in the Republic of Panama.
According to this regulation, all goods and services entering the areas subject to the Free Trade Zone regime, as established by Law 32, as well as the transfer of movable and immovable property originating between companies located in these Free Trade Zones for the use of their operations, are exempt from all direct and indirect taxes, contributions, fees, rights, and national levies, as well as the tax on operating licenses.
Colon Free Trade Zone
The Colon Free Trade Zone is an autonomous institution of the State and a logistic center for the distribution of goods.
It is located at the entrance of the Panama Canal, in the province of Colon.
This international free trade area is the second-largest free trade zone in the world and the largest in the Western Hemisphere, with over 3,000 companies located within this important global logistic center.
